To date, the most expensive hot pepper you can buy is the aji charapita, also known as "the mother of all chilis." Originally harvested in Peru, these tiny peppers can cost upward of $300 per pound.
"We need to bring something different to Baton Rouge," said chef and owner Giannina Chavez who wants to bring the authentic ...
Bolitoglossa digitigrada, or the Rio Santa Rosa mushroom tongue salamander, was described using 10 specimens collected from ...